Driveway Paving Repair in Los Angeles, CA
Driveway paving repair services focus on restoring and maintaining the functionality and appearance of existing driveways made from materials such as asphalt, concrete, or pavers. These projects often involve fixing cracks, potholes, uneven surfaces, or other signs of wear and damage that can develop over time due to weather, use, or ground movement. Property owners typically seek these services to improve curb appeal, prevent further deterioration, and ensure a smooth, safe surface for vehicles and foot traffic.
Before requesting driveway paving repairs, homeowners should consider the extent of the damage, the age of the existing surface, and any underlying issues that may need addressing. It’s helpful to understand the different repair options available, such as patching, resurfacing, or complete replacement, and to inquire about the materials used. Clear communication about the current condition of the driveway and desired outcomes can assist in selecting the most appropriate repair approach.

Common Driveway Paving Repair Jobs
Crack Repair - addressing surface cracks to prevent further damage and maintain driveway integrity.
Pothole Filling - restoring uneven areas caused by potholes for safer, smoother driveways.
Surface Resurfacing - renewing worn or damaged asphalt to extend the lifespan of the driveway.
Sealcoating - applying protective coatings to shield against weather and daily wear.
Slope and Drainage Fixes - correcting drainage issues to prevent water damage and pooling.
Patchwork Repairs - fixing localized damage to restore a uniform and durable surface.
Driveway Paving Repair Questions
What types of driveway damage require repair? Common issues include cracks, potholes, and surface deterioration that can affect safety and appearance.
How can driveway paving be repaired? Repairs typically involve crack filling, patching potholes, and resurfacing worn areas to restore durability and look.
Is driveway repair suitable for all pavement materials? Most driveway surfaces, such as asphalt and concrete, can be repaired to address specific issues and extend lifespan.
What signs indicate a driveway needs repair? Visible cracks, uneven surfaces, and standing water are signs that maintenance or repairs may be necessary.
